Abstract

This service program is motivated by the abundance of local forage sources from legume types which have great potential to be created into feed for milk-producing goats. On the other hand, the low supply of nutrition in rural communities is an important issue causing stunting. In fact, it is understood that goat's milk has great potential as a source of animal protein for society. This service aims to provide assistance (technology transfer) for complete, nutrient-rich green protein-based feed which is highly available in Lombok, such as turi plants, lamtoro plants, moringa plants and pineapple skin waste which has great potential. The next goal is to organize agribusiness management which still appears to be not running optimally. Starting from team management to production management. The method for implementing this service includes the Participatory Rural Appraisal (PRA) method by making CRF a place for providing assistance in implementing complete feed and involving communities who are CV partners. CRF as many as 20 people to benefit from the program. The activity stages include the preparation, implementation and evaluation stages of the activity. The results of service activities show that there has been an increase in community knowledge and skills in understanding and making complete feed to increase goat milk productivity. Based on the results of feed experiments on goats, data was also obtained on an increase of 200 ml/head (previously only 500 ml/head increased to 700ml/head). Knowledge and skills regarding more effective and efficient management of dairy goat agribusiness will increase after participating in community service activities.

Abstract

This community service program aimed to support goat farmers in Saribaye Village, Lingsar District, in improving livestock production through more efficient and sustainable feed management. At present, farmers in Saribaye Village still depend on natural forage available in the surrounding area, the availability of which is limited, especially during the dry season. This condition results in nutritional problems in livestock and leads to decreased meat and milk productivity. The program provided training and assistance on feed processing and preservation techniques, including silage production, fermented feed preparation, and the utilization of agricultural waste as ingredients for complete feed. The approach applied in this program focused on simple, low-cost, and applicable technologies using locally available materials in Saribaye Village. Through this activity, farmers are expected to be able to manage livestock feed more independently and sustainably, particularly in anticipating feed shortages during the dry season. The community service activities were conducted in two stages: a preparation stage and an implementation stage. The preparation stage involved coordination and the formulation of an activity plan, while the implementation stage included lectures, demonstrations, and extension activities. The materials delivered covered feeding strategies, complete feed formulation techniques, and agricultural waste-based feed processing. This program is expected to improve farmers’ capacity in managing livestock enterprises more effectively and ultimately enhance the welfare of goat farmers in Saribaye Village.

Abstract

Probiotics play an essential role in regulating gut microbiota and increasing feed digestibility in poultry. This study aimed to screen and characterize cellulase-producing bacteria as poultry probiotic candidates. Among the five isolates tested, isolates I5 and BP had cellulase activity, as indicated by clear zones surrounding the colonies on carboxymethyl cellulose (CMC) agar plates. Isolate I5 was more tolerant to low pH and 0.3% bile salts than isolate BP, indicating probiotic potential. Isolate I5 was selected for cultivating in tempeh wastewater-molasses medium (TM) and LB medium at 37 °C with shaking at 120 rpm. The results demonstrated that bacterial growth in TM medium was significantly lower  (p < 0.001) than in LB medium. Importantly, bacterial growth in TM medium reached an optical density (OD₆₀₀) of 0.415 after 6 hours of incubation, indicating its adaptability to tempeh wastewater-molasses medium. These findings suggest that the TM medium promotes bacterial growth and proliferation, supports probiotic and enzyme production for use in poultry feed supplementation, and reduces cultivation costs. Therefore, the use of agro-industrial waste provides a cost-effective alternative for cultivating cellulase-producing probiotics, thereby contributing to value-added waste management, sustainable poultry production, and circular bio-economy practices.
